P2BA4 Powertrain

Catalyst Feedgas Performance

The ECM detects that the exhaust gas composition reaching the catalyst (feedgas) deviates from the calibrated profile. Pre-cat O2 measurement and air-fuel control are inconsistent with engine operation.

Affected components

  • Catalytic converter
  • O2 sensor pre cat
  • Ecm

Common causes

  • High likelihood: Long-term fuel trim drifted out of nominal range
  • Medium likelihood: Exhaust leak upstream of catalyst

Possible symptoms

  • Check engine light on
  • Failed emissions inspection
  • Possibly slightly increased fuel consumption
  • Sulfur (rotten egg) smell from exhaust under load

Diagnostic notes

  • The malfunction indicator lamp may illuminate
  • This code can affect emissions
  • A drive cycle may be required after repair
